Putin supports Kamala Harris

The Russian president said at a conference in Vladivostok that he respects the choice of Joe Biden as his successor

Moscow will support US Vice President Kamala Harris in the upcoming presidential election in November, Russian President Vladimir Putin said on Thursday during his speech at the Eastern Economic Forum in Vladivostok.

Putin told the audience that he admired the Democratic Party candidate's “infectious laugh” and respected current President Joe Biden's decision to support her as his successor.

During a plenary session of the forum, Putin was asked if he had a favorite for the election after Joe Biden, whom he had previously supported, dropped out. He was also asked if he would call the eventual winner in November to congratulate him.

Putin responded that he had not had direct contact with European or American politicians for a long time and noted that it was not Russia's job to choose a “favorite” for the US presidential election; that was the job of American voters.

Nevertheless, he recalled that he had previously expressed his support for US President Joe Biden, who had since been “taken out” of the race. However, the Russian president noted that Biden had told his supporters to support Kamala Harris in the race and that Moscow would therefore do the same and cheer for the vice president in November, Putin said.

Putin added that Harris's laugh is so “infectious” that it gives the impression that “everything is going well with her.”

He also suggested that Harris' positive attitude could lead her to refrain from imposing as many sanctions on Russia as former U.S. President Donald Trump, who Putin said imposed more restrictions on Moscow than any other president in American history.

“Ultimately, the decision rests with the American people and we will treat their decision with respect,” he said.
